>>I've got 2 Debian 2.2 R2 systems. One has a NE2000 ISA NIC, and the
>>other one has a 3Com 3C509 ISA card. I've recently updated the kernel
>>to 2.4.0, and I'm having a great deal of trouble getting the network
>>cards working. When it is booting up I get errors indicating the
>>device /dev/eth0 doesn't exist and it cannot load the module. I've
>>confirmed the needed modules are compiled under
>>/lib/modules/2.4.0/kernel/drivers/net.
>
>You need the modutils in testing/unstable. The version in potato is too
>old, as the layout of modules in /lib/modules has changed since then.
>The newer modutils is compiled against a newer glibc, so you might have
>to build it from source.
